Auto vehicles arrive at a petrol pump, having one petrol unit, in Poisson fashion with an average of 10 units per hour. The service time is distributed exponentially with a mean of 3 minutes. Find the following: i. Average number of units in the system ii. Average waiting time iii. Average length of queue iv. Probability that a customer arriving at the pump will have to wait v. The utilization factor for the pump unit vi. Probability that the number of customers in the system is 2.
